WebTaxable 401k withdrawals are treated exactly the same as your wages now - it's just ordinary income. So if you don't have wages or other taxable income in retirement (or now), the first $25,100 is deductible (assuming joint here), then $20,000 or so at 10%, then $65,000 or so at 12%, etc. So taxes are not based on a bracket, each dollar falls ... WebWhile North Carolina’s retirement taxes aren’t quite as low as several other southeastern states, many retirees will find them acceptable. North Carolina exempts all Social Security retirement benefits from income taxes. Other forms of retirement income are taxed at the North Carolina flat income tax rate of 4.99%.
